public final class RegexUtil extends Object
| 限定符和类型 | 方法和说明 |
|---|---|
static String |
escapeWord(String keyword)
对特殊字符转移
|
static boolean |
hasMatch(List<String> textList,
String regex)
是否拥有一个满足的正则
|
static boolean |
isEmail(String string)
是否为邮件
|
static boolean |
isEmoji(String string)
是否为表情符号
|
static boolean |
isIp(String ip)
是否为 ip
|
static boolean |
isMarkable(String string)
是否为可标记的符号
|
static boolean |
isNumber(String string)
是否为数字
|
static boolean |
isOtherChars(String string)
是否为可标记的符号
|
static boolean |
isPunctuation(String string)
是否为标点符号
中文符号:参考:https://blog.csdn.net/ztf312/article/details/54310542
|
static boolean |
isSymbol(String string)
是否为字符
|
static boolean |
isUrl(String string)
是否为URL
|
static boolean |
isWebSite(String string)
是否为网址
|
static boolean |
match(Pattern pattern,
String text)
是否匹配
|
static boolean |
match(String regex,
String text)
是否匹配
|
public static boolean isIp(String ip)
ip - ip 地址public static boolean isEmoji(String string)
string - 字符串public static boolean isPunctuation(String string)
string - 字符public static boolean isMarkable(String string)
string - 字符public static boolean isSymbol(String string)
string - 字符public static boolean isOtherChars(String string)
string - 字符public static boolean isNumber(String string)
string - 字符public static boolean isEmail(String string)
string - 字符public static boolean isUrl(String string)
string - 字符public static boolean isWebSite(String string)
string - 结果public static boolean match(Pattern pattern, String text)
pattern - 正则text - 文本public static boolean match(String regex, String text)
regex - 正则text - 文本Copyright © 2024. All rights reserved.